En comprenant ces diff\u00e9rences, les op\u00e9rateurs peuvent prendre des d\u00e9cisions \u00e9clair\u00e9es qui am\u00e9liorent l\u2019efficacit\u00e9 et la s\u00e9curit\u00e9 de leurs op\u00e9rations de forage, garantissant ainsi des performances optimales dans le paysage difficile de l\u2019extraction p\u00e9troli\u00e8re et gazi\u00e8re.<\/p>\n<h1 id=\"comparison-of-n80-and-other-octg-casing-grades-wpaicgheading\"><span class=\"ez-toc-section\" id=\"Comparison_of_N80_and_Other_octg_casing_Grades\"><\/span>Comparison of N80 and Other <a href=\"\/tag\/octg-casing\" target=\"_blank\"><strong>octg <a href=\"\/tag\/casing\" target=\"_blank\"><strong>casing<\/strong><\/a><\/strong><\/a> Grades<span class=\"ez-toc-section-end\"><\/span><\/h1>\n<p>\nWhen discussing the various grades of <a href=\"\/tag\/oil-country-tubular-goods\" target=\"_blank\"><strong><a href=\"\/tag\/oil-country-tubular\" target=\"_blank\"><strong><a href=\"\/tag\/oil\" target=\"_blank\"><strong>oil<\/strong><\/a> country tubular<\/strong><\/a> goods<\/strong><\/a> (OCTG), it is essential to understand the specific characteristics and applications of each <a href=\"\/tag\/grade\" target=\"_blank\"><strong>Grade<\/strong><\/a>, particularly the N80 <a href=\"\/tag\/casing-pipe\" target=\"_blank\"><strong>casing <a href=\"\/tag\/pipe\" target=\"_blank\"><strong><strong> Pipe<\/strong><\/strong><\/a><\/strong><\/a>. The N80 grade, which is part of the API 5CT specification, is often compared to other casing grades such as J55, K55, and L80. Each of these grades has unique properties that make them suitable for different drilling environments and conditions.<\/p>\n<p>To begin with, the <a href=\"\/tag\/n80-casing\" target=\"_blank\"><strong>n80 casing<\/strong><\/a> pipe is known for its high yield strength, which typically ranges from 80,000 psi to 95,000 psi. This strength makes it particularly advantageous in applications where the wellbore pressure is significant, as it can withstand higher loads without deforming. In contrast, the J55 and K55 grades, which have lower yield strengths of approximately 55,000 psi, are often used in less demanding environments. While J55 is suitable for shallow wells and lower pressure applications, K55 serves as a middle ground, offering slightly better performance than J55 but still falling short of the capabilities of N80.<\/p>\n<p>Moreover, the L80 grade, which is another common comparison, offers a yield strength similar to that of N80 but with additional <a href=\"\/tag\/corrosion-resistance\" target=\"_blank\"><strong>Corrosion resistance<\/strong><\/a>. This makes L80 a preferred choice in environments where the risk of corrosion is heightened, such as in sour gas wells. However, the trade-off is that L80 may not perform as well under high pressure as N80, which can limit its application in certain high-stress scenarios. Therefore, while N80 provides excellent strength, L80 offers a balance of strength and corrosion resistance, making the choice between them dependent on the specific conditions of the drilling site.<\/p>\n<p>Transitioning to the manufacturing processes, the N80 casing pipe is typically produced using hot-rolled techniques, which enhance its mechanical properties. The hot-rolled R2 variant of N80 is particularly noteworthy, as it undergoes additional heat treatment to improve its toughness and ductility. This treatment allows the pipe to better absorb energy and resist cracking, which is crucial in the dynamic environments of <a href=\"\/tag\/oil-and-gas\" target=\"_blank\"><strong>Oil and Gas<\/strong><\/a> extraction. In comparison, other grades like J55 and K55 may not undergo the same level of processing, potentially resulting in lower performance under extreme conditions.<\/p>\n<p><img decoding=\"async\" src=\"https:\/\/petroleumtubes.com\/wp-content\/uploads\/2024\/01\/87898c678def89585be4991ca6f11861.png\"><\/p>\n<p>Furthermore, the cost implications of selecting N80 over other grades cannot be overlooked.
